How to Fix a Upvc Door Locking Mechanism

There are a variety of reasons why a Upvc door locking mechanism could not function correctly. It could be due to a broken or damaged lock, a damaged hinge or misalignment. Intruders can also cause damage.

the-girl-repairs-the-handle-on-the-window-close-u-2022-10-26-06-04-57-utc.jpgAdjusting the butt hinges

You may have to adjust the hinges if your uPVC door isn't locking properly. To accomplish this, you'll need to open the door, take off the protective caps, and loosen all of the screws. Then, you'll have to turn the pins in the adjustment slots in counterclockwise and clockwise motions.

Begin by leveling the door before you adjust the uPVC hinges. To mark the beginning point you can make use of a spirit-level or marker pen. Once the door is level it is possible to move the adjusters at the top and bottom of the door.

Depending on the style of your uPVC door, you may need to remove the protective caps in order to expose the slot. You'll require a Phillips or cross-head screwdriver, to accomplish this. After removing the protective caps then loosen the screws and remove the slot caps.

Next, you will need the Allen key. The majority of doors made of uPVC have one adjustment slot per hinge. Some uPVC door models might require an Allen key. Other models will not have slots for adjustment.

Usually, butt hinges can be commonly found on older uPVC door models. You can find newer designs that permit side-to-side movement. Some hinges that are older require the use of a cross-head or Phillips screwdriver.

Flag hinges can be adjusted on uPVC doors. They come with two types of adjustments: compression and height. Each hinge will have a pin that runs through the top of the hinge and is connected to the door. This allows you to open or close your door vertically, horizontally or both.

Some uPVC door models also come with lateral adjustment. This adjustment allows you to move the hinge closer to the jamb. This is typically hidden by a plastic cover.

Misalignment

If your UPVC door is squeaking, it could be because of a misalignment in the lock mechanism. The issue may be straightforward or complex, however, it should be addressed by an expert.

There are many reasons for the misalignment may occur, such as damaged hinges, damaged or cracked glass panels, improper packing and damaged hinges. Temperature changes can also cause doors to expand and contract, which can cause misalignment.

Getting your uPVC door aligned should be an easy and quick process. It typically takes less than five minutes. A spirit level can be used to determine the distance between the frame and the door sash.

You can also dowse your door with cool water which can help to correct the alignment issue. It takes only a few seconds and could save you money on repairs.

One of the biggest issues with UPVC doors is the widespreadness of misalignment. This is particularly the case for older style butt hinges that weren't designed to adjust. A slight misalignment could be the first sign of a faulty locking mechanism.

Although it's easy for people to overlook, exposure to the elements can cause alignment problems. Driveway gravel, for example can cause obstruction to the frame of your doors.

A door that isn't properly packed However, a poorly packed door panel can cause a UPVC door to misalign. This can cause problems with locking and unlocking, or even cause the handle to stop working properly.

Your UPVC door can expand and expand or contract during extreme weather conditions. This isn't a problem however, it could cause problems with the locking mechanism of your uPVC doors.

To correct the misalignment, you can alter the door's hinges or repack the lock. Your local Locksmith can help you determine what's required to get your door back into functioning in good working order.
